Budget Crosskart Build #7: Foot Controls and Steering
I finished up the seat and tackled the steering and pedals. Since this kart does not have a clutch I'm running the steering rack on the back side of the steering hub to allow steering geometry for ackerman. Lack of ackerman in my other karts has never been an issue, but since I have the option I may as well try it out. The pedals you see in the video are kind of a "rough draft"; I am going to re-do them in the same method but make them so they bolt to the kart instead of weld in (so they are adjustable). Just a simple change that I will highlight in a future video.
